Brandon Inge turning into quite a 3B

29 year old Brandon Inge has really started to look comfortable at 3B and it’s really helped his hitting as he put up some solid power numbers last year.  Inge hit .253 last season, scored 83 runs, smacked 27 homers, knocked in 83 runs and had a .776 OPS.  Those numbers are pretty amazing seeing how Inge was batting in the bottom third of the order most of last season.  Inge probably has the most range of any 3B in baseball but he made 22 errors last season and he needs to cut down on that number.  Look for Inge’s power numbers to go up a tad and his defense to improve.

Omar Infante or Neifi Perez will play third when Inge needs a day off and either of them would be a good defender there.
